Automated Description
Enables calcium ion binding activity. Involved in several processes, including IRE1-mediated unfolded protein response; determination of adult lifespan; and hemidesmosome assembly. Located in cytoplasm. Is expressed in several structures, including excretory system; intestine; neurons; pharynx; and sperm. Used to study Parkinson's disease. Human ortholog(s) of this gene implicated in several diseases, including endocrine gland cancer (multiple); gastrointestinal system cancer (multiple); hematologic cancer (multiple); lung cancer (multiple); and thrombocytosis. Orthologous to several human genes including CALR (calreticulin).
WB Description
crt-1 encodes an ortholog of calreticulin (a calcium-binding molecularchaperone of the endoplasmic reticulum); crt-1 is dispensable forviability, but required for normal sperm development, male matingefficiency, some forms of necrotic cell death, and hermaphrodite fertilityat high temperatures (which may reflect a stress response); crt-1expression is induced by stress; CRT-1 protein binds Ca(2+) and cansuppress heat-induced protein aggregation in vitro; crt-1(bz29) andcrt-1(bz30) mutants suppress necrotic cell death induced either bymec-4(d) or by a constitutively activated Gas subunit; crt-1(bz29);crt-1's suppression of necrosis is itself partly reversed by thapsigargin,which enhances calcium release from the endoplasmic reticulum;crt-1(bz30), and crt-1(jh101) mutants grow more slowly, and have havereduced broods at 25 deg. C.; crt-1(jh101) mutants are slightly shorterthan normal and have defective sperm; CRT-1 and ITR-1 serve partlyredundant functions in vivo, since crt-1;itr-1(sa73) are highly infertileand slow-growing with greatly slowed defecation; a number of proteins,notably HSP-3/4 and PDI-2/3, are over-expressed in crt-1(jh101) mutantsand crt-1(jh101);cnx-1(nr2009) double mutants.
